Excess muscle tension is a silent killer of your guitar playing. It makes fast playing impossible and causes you to make more mistakes.
This video shows you how to erase excess muscle tension from your playing forever.
You are about to discover:
- How to use a tension audit to relax excess muscle tension from every part of your body, so you can make your playing feel effortless - like cutting butter with a hot knife.
- What muscle in your mouth is making guitar playing harder for you. (Relax it and get an unfair advantage over all other guitar players who don’t even know this muscle exists).
- What to do with your fingers after you relax them, to make sure they are ready to play the next notes accurately, cleanly and at the speed you want.

One thing I noticed after watching multiple Tom Hess videos is that every one of the players in the masterclasses has their guitar in a classical positioning. Introducing this position into my playing rather than resting my guitar on my right leg dramatically reduced tension in my right shoulder/picking side. This was a big problem for me due to a shoulder injury a few years back.

Yep. Think about some of the great shredders. Many are basically playing in a classical position standing up. When Slash takes one of his faster solos, he's usually one leg up on a monitor and will have the guitar almost vertical. Same with Zakk Wylde. Or the shredder will balance it off their hip, angling the guitar over 45 degrees when they're playing a solo or difficult passage. Allows the most natural position of the hands/fingers for full motion without tension.

Moments after switching from resting my guitar on my right leg over to my left leg for the more "Classical" sitting position, I could tell it's better on the shoulder of my picking hand. When you set it on the right leg, and you're right handed, the shoulder is farther back behind the body, in a more tense position. I think these guys may go a bit too far with the "you should never feel one moment of the slightest tension whatsoever!" kind of rhetoric, but overall it is a good check. I think it's more practical to shoot for minimal tension, rather than zero tension.
